Skipping the Right Rules for Your Goods

Every shipment is different. What works for one doesn't always apply to another. Some items need permits. Others fall under special laws, like GST rules. If you don't check first, customs will. And they won't rush to fix your error. This is where things often slow down.

You may be shipping personal effects or items bought online. Or maybe you're working with full container loads (FCL), breakbulk, or less than container loads (LCL). Either way, double-checking the rules for your product can save a lot of time and stress.

Using the Wrong Values on Forms

Some people try to guess the value of their goods. Others use older receipts or write a value that's lower than the real price. Customs checks that. If they see something odd, they'll stop the process and ask for proof. The declared value affects duties, GST, and other charges.

If it looks too low or doesn't match your documents, expect delays. Be honest and use the correct numbers. It's better to get it right than deal with questions later. Whether it's an eBay order or commercial cargo, accurate pricing is part of fast customs clearance in Brisbane.

Poor Product Descriptions on Documents

Vague words like "parts" or "items" confuse the system. Customs wants to know what the product is, what it's made of, and how it's used. This isn't just paperwork; this also affects the whole clearance process.

For example, used goods and special cargo need clear descriptions. That helps avoid mistakes like extra inspections or document requests. Make it simple and clear. Say "plastic garden tools" instead of "tools." Say "metal laptop stands" instead of "accessories." The more specific you are, the faster the clearance.
